
【軟件介紹】
FreeBSD是一種類UNIX操作系統(tǒng),是由經(jīng)過BSD、386BSD和4.4BSD發(fā)展而來的Unix的一個重要分支。FreeBSD 為不同架構的計算機系統(tǒng)提供了不同程度的支持。
FreeBSD被認為是自由操作系統(tǒng)中的不知名的巨人。它不是Unix,但如Unix一樣運行,兼容POSIX。作為一個操作系統(tǒng),F(xiàn)reeBSD被認為相當穩(wěn)健可靠。
FreeBSD是以一個完善的操作系統(tǒng)的定位來做開發(fā)。其核心、驅(qū)動程序以及所有的用戶層(Userland)應用程序(比方說是Shell)均由同一源代碼版本控制系統(tǒng)保存(目前使用Subversion)。相較于另一知名的的操作系統(tǒng)Linux,其核心為一組開發(fā)人員設計,而用戶應用程序則交由他人開發(fā)(例如GNU計劃),最后再由其他團體集成并包裝成Linux包。
FreeBSD默認是無桌面環(huán)境的命令行界面,想要使用桌面環(huán)境必須自行安裝,或是使用PC-BSD之類的桌面發(fā)布版。

【軟件特點】
FreeBSD包含了GNU公共通用許可證(GPL)、GNU寬公共通用許可證(LGPL)、ISC、CDDL和Beerware許可證的程式碼,也有使用三條款和四條款的BSD許可證的程式碼。另外有些驅(qū)動程式也包涵了binary blob,像是Atheros公司的硬件抽象層。這使得所有人都可以自由地使用還有再散布FreeBSD。不過,F(xiàn)reeBSD的核心和新開發(fā)的程式碼大多都使用兩條款的BSD許可證釋放出,許多使用GPL的程式碼都必須經(jīng)過靜室工程,以其他授權方式重寫,這主要是避免整個核心受到GPL影響。
開源
PC-BSD(FreeBSD不自帶圖形界面,PC-BSD讓FreeBSD向著桌面使用更邁進了一步,自帶了圖形界面,不過驅(qū)動程序一直比Linux平臺少,特別是一些較新的硬件)、DesktopBSD 、GhostBSD
商業(yè)
蘋果公司(Apple Inc.)的OS X,和 iOS;(其內(nèi)核Darwin建立在XNU 內(nèi)核上(一部分Mach、一部分freeBSD、還有一些蘋果自己的代碼)Blue Coat Systems 網(wǎng)絡應用程序

【使用教程】
安裝
首先,下載freebsd。
刻錄成光盤(這里是實打?qū)嵉模┖?,我們就將光盤放入電腦光驅(qū)中,然后進入BIOS,相信大家都已經(jīng)會設置BIOS的第一啟動了,這里不再述了。

啟動后,將會跳出黑白的安裝畫面——按下enter直接跳過,也可以欣賞十秒鐘后讓它自己跳過。

然后,用上下左右鍵跳到我們偉大的祖國——中國,即為序號為45的china。回車吧!

接下來,系統(tǒng)將會提示你選擇鍵盤格式(這步可以直接回車跳過)。接著提示你選擇安裝模式,我們這里選擇第三項自定義。

然后,系統(tǒng)將會出現(xiàn)操作菜單(很奇怪,windows安裝程序是順序性部署,而freebsd是一次全部出現(xiàn))。這里選擇第三項進入FDISK(幾乎所有操作系統(tǒng)都有一個分區(qū)工具叫FDISK,我暈)。
PS:如果你有多塊硬盤,F(xiàn)DISK會提示你選擇。

進行過linux分區(qū)的童鞋可能覺得有一小點似曾相識。但是這兩種系統(tǒng)的分區(qū)有個最大的區(qū)別——freebsd是讓你劃分一塊專用區(qū)稱為Slice,然后再在里面分區(qū)??梢园凑漳J分的Slice來分。在Slice空白區(qū)上回車即可創(chuàng)建新分區(qū),按Q結(jié)束全部操作,按U取消全部操作。
PS:如果你要自己分Slice,那么先按A刪除原Slice,然后再按C分配Slice。這里分區(qū)的單位是字節(jié),提示你輸入類型時輸入165就行了。




然后系統(tǒng)會提示你如何安裝啟動程序,需要多系統(tǒng)的選擇bootmgr,不需要的選擇standrid。然后系統(tǒng)會讓你分FileSystem和swap(freebsd的FileSystem隨便分(這里的單位是兆),不過FileSystem的本身是系統(tǒng)根目錄,所以盤符要為/。swap就是虛擬內(nèi)存(地球人都知道),和linux一樣,分成虛擬內(nèi)存的1.5倍最好。有心的童鞋也可以應建議分/home),然后按Q完全結(jié)束分區(qū)。





接下來會回到操作菜單,然后選擇Distributions開始分配軟件,可以選All,但是這樣很難用上中文的KDE,所以這里選擇X-developer。
PS:還是回車選擇(后面不說了)。

然后又回回到操作菜單(煩死人了),然后選擇Media(選擇安裝介質(zhì)),直接選擇CD-ROM。

確認后又回回到操作菜單(我暈了),最后選擇Commit開始安裝——緊張的安裝開始了,慢慢等他吧(這一步時,系統(tǒng)只是復制安裝文件,和winxp安裝程序的藍屏階段差不多)!
PS:系統(tǒng)會問你確定開始安裝,回車跳過即可。


然后系統(tǒng)會問你是否現(xiàn)在配置,用tab鍵跳到No那里回車。接著彈出光盤,選custom重啟。

重啟后會提示你按F1進入freebsd(如果有windows還會提示按F2進入“dos”)——原生態(tài)!

PS:下面為幕后花繁。
接著鍵入sysinstall繼續(xù)“安裝”,然后選擇Configure進行配置。下面選擇Root Password可設置密碼(會彈出一個框框,設置完后回車重啟即可),TimeZone設置時區(qū)(選擇china(beijing)即可),Mouse設置鼠標(按照你的鼠標類型選擇),Network設置網(wǎng)絡(這個自己能看懂吧,不懂里面英文的自己翻譯吧)。一切設置好后按回車確定設置。

對于菜鳥來講沒有圖形界面和中文是很要命的。freebsd的光盤里本身有KDE,所以我們可以將freebsd光盤放入光驅(qū)后,在Configure中依次打開Packages->CD/DVD->All->XOrg-6.9.0(也有可能是別的版本號,不用管)并選擇,然后再選擇ok和install。用esc退出后,再用Xorg -config xorg.conf.new測試,若出現(xiàn)灰色格子和鼠標指針,說明你成功了,然后用Ctrl+Alt+Backspace組合鍵推出。然后再用cp xorg.conf.new /etc/X11/xorg.conf命令載入程序,并且再用startx測試,成功的測試結(jié)果、測試退出方法都和上面一樣。
然后再在找到XOrg的地方(All目錄)下找到kde并用同樣的方法安裝,結(jié)束后用ee .xinitrc命令編輯該文件(沒有就新建,通常都有),在其中加上一句:
exec /usr/local/bin/startkde
然后再執(zhí)行下列命令:
cd /usr/ports/chinese/kde3-i18n-zh_CN
make install clean
cd /usr/ports/chinese/auto-cn-i10n
make install
make clean
這樣我們就成功安裝中文的KDE了。但是為了開機啟動,我們還要用ee /etc/rc.conf命令編輯該文件并加入一句:
kde_enable="YES"
這樣就可以讓KDE開機啟動了!
set device PPPoE: xl1 # 用你的網(wǎng)卡設備名稱替代xl1
set authname #用你的ADSL登陸名稱代替authname
set authkey #用你的密碼代替authkey
然后再在/etc/rc.conf中加入下列語句。
gateway_enable="YES"
ppp_enable="YES"
ppp_mode="ddial"
ppp_nat="YES"
ppp_profile="adsl"
PS:這里是以ADSL為例的。
添加新用戶帳號
在root用戶登錄下,輸入命令:adduser
回車后提示username。


輸入新用戶的名字例如:b。
然后提示輸入全名:再次輸入b回車。


接著會提示添加登錄的組啊,全部按回車鍵即可。


電腦會詢問使用那個shell直接回車即可,到password就是設置密碼。一樣選擇回車。


在圖一的提示這里輸入密碼,再次輸入密碼,然后輸入ok,看到成功的英文就增加成功了。接著會提示是否還添加用戶,輸入no就可以了。


【更新日志】
1.freebsd-version,一個用于審核的工具,已經(jīng)完成。如果你想確定客戶端補丁級別,這是一個很重要的工具,它與'uname -r'的報告是不同的;2.ZFS lzjb的解壓性能有所改進;
3.支持了兩種新的MIPS CPU:mips24k和mips74k;
4.每個jail配置的"jail__*" rc.conf(5) 變量的配置被自動轉(zhuǎn)換到/var/run/jail。.conf在jail(8)之前調(diào)用, 因此采用了新的jail.conf(5)語法;
5.絕大多數(shù)的ATF工具和_atf用戶被移除;



































